Campus Safety/Security Matters

At Health and Technology Training Institute, 3 on-campus, and 60 public property were reported. The following table summarizes campus safety/security matters by location and types for the calendar year 2023.

The criminal and safety related action rate per 1,000 students is 3,150.00. When limited to on-campus, the rate per 1,000 students is 150.00. The criminal offenses rate per 1,000 students is 2,850.00 at Health and Technology Training Institute.

By violation type, 3 arrests, 57 criminal offenses, and 3 disciplinary actions are reported.
